The St. Louis Rams reportedly received permission from the 49ers to interview offensive coordinator Greg Roman for the same position.
Roman, who interviewed Friday for the Buffalo Bills head-coaching job, is being sought by Rams coach Jeff Fisher to interview to replace Brian Schottenheimer as offensive coordinator, the St. Louis Post-Dispatch reported. An interview date has not been set up, a source said.

Schottenheimer left the Rams this week to take the same position with the University of Georgia.
Roman interviewed for the Tampa Bay offensive coordinator position that coach Lovie Smith filled with the hiring of former Atlanta Falcons offensive coordinator Dirk Koetter.
Roman, who remains under contract to the 49ers but will not return to the organization next season, is also scheduled to interview for the Jacksonville Jaguars offensive coordinator position on Saturday.
